What can brothers and sisters on film tell us about the state of a nation? In the 21st century, siblings are everywhere on screen, from superhero blockbusters to horror films, teen movies and slice-of-life dramas. Dr Katie Barnett, senior lecturer in Film Studies and the author of Screening Siblings in Contemporary American Film (Bloomsbury, July 2026), explores what this shift towards horizontal relationships on screen reveals about power, politics, and changing ideas of family.
